About the role:
The role provides infrastructure analysis support to the DoD and DISA, aiding USCENTCOM's ICT strategy. The analyst identifies risks, vulnerabilities, and security concerns in critical ICT infrastructure, advising on mitigation strategies to strengthen U.S. cyberspace defenses. Responsibilities include developing assessments, reports, and collaborating with U.S. and foreign partners to protect ICT systems. The role also involves monitoring infrastructure performance, supporting contingency operations, and handling Top Secret SCI-level information, while presenting findings to senior decision-makers.
